I used an Aurender N100 for several years. The "Conductor" is quite a decent UI.
However it does NOT support my preferred streaming service, Presto. If ones electric utility is at all unreliable (mine, in very rural VT, is) some Aurenders should be on a UPS, as losing power, while switched on, can "brick" the device. The N150 has an internal UPS and solves that issue, I do not know about the higher end Aurenders.
I have switched to the new Eversolo T8 which does everything that the Aurender did plus it supports a full set of streaming services. It has a better clock than the entry level Aurenders and supports up to DSD 512.
The T8 also supports connecting a USB CD drive for playing or ripping CDs - I have ripped CDs and it works OK. I do not know how it sounds playing CDs as I have the Esoteric K-01XD SE.
Do ensure that whatever you choose has a femtosecond clock, has good buffering, supports the services you want and supports the resolutions that you want over the DAC interface you intend to use.